Output 16fcfc33afe3ba7f2ce1ccbf9ab770acf33f09d8d2cbff5a0c7a81c2e0517772:1

value
39629562
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24aa2e2907fc3a6e7de66aeed91a543cb5233102 OP_EQUAL
address
352t7nVSDeyFCATigQcguRnGHPSYh2yLNg
transaction
16fcfc33afe3ba7f2ce1ccbf9ab770acf33f09d8d2cbff5a0c7a81c2e0517772
spent
true